发布于 2024-08-06 14:06:54 来源:衡天主机 作者:衡天编辑组
<p>为了避免<strong><a href='https://www.htstack.com/cloud.shtml'>云服务器</a></strong>上通过PHP SMTP发送的邮件被标记为垃圾邮件,可以采取以下措施:</p><p><br/></p><p></p><p><br/></p><p>1、使用正确的邮件服务器和端口:确保使用正确的邮件服务器地址和端口,避免使用不安全或不经常使用的端口。</p><p><br/></p><p>2、设置SPF和DKIM记录:在DNS中设置SPF(Sender Policy Framework)和DKIM(DomainKeys Identified Mail)记录,这有助于验证邮件来源和真实性,减少被识别为垃圾邮件的可能性。</p><p><br/></p><p>3、邮件内容优化:避免发送过于商业化或含有垃圾内容的邮件,在邮件中尽可能避免使用大量的链接和图片。</p><p><br/></p><p>4、添加退订链接:在邮件中添加明显的退订链接,使用户可以选择是否接收进一步的邮件。</p><p><br/></p><p>5、遵守法律法规:遵守相关的邮件发送规定和法律法规,不发送垃圾邮件或欺诈性邮件。</p><p><br/></p><p>6、使用自定义验证机制的System.Net.Mail类发送:不要使用System.Web.Mail类发送,后者发送的邮件往往容易被识别为垃圾邮件,这与验证机制有关。</p><p><br/></p><p>7、声明邮件头信息:例如,添加X-Mailer头信息,可以披上合法邮件客户端的“马甲”,如Microsoft Outlook Express。</p><p><br/></p><p>8、确保邮件服务器的反向DNS设置正确:这有助于邮件接收方验证发送方服务器的身份。</p><p>进行多方面测试:使用不同的邮箱服务商(如GMX、Google、Yahoo等)测试邮件发送,检查邮件是否被发送到垃圾邮件文件夹。</p><p><br/></p><p>通过这些措施,可以降低邮件被错误地标记为垃圾邮件的风险,提高邮件的送达率的风险,提高邮件的送达率。</p>
<br>